Anybody here have experience with Wyoming's HMA and WIA program?  I will be applying for the elk tag this month with 1 pp, and am deciding where to apply.  I noticed that many of the HMAs don't open until October, and often the type 9 license isn't even offered for the unit the HMA is in, but I'm only interested in bowhunting.  I sure would prefer hunting private land with restricted access over public land.
